Fenerbahce Target Coman in €40m Move
The **Fenerbahce Kingsley Coman** transfer saga has officially begun, as reports confirm that the Turkish giants, under the new and ambitious leadership of Jose Mourinho, have initiated contact with Bayern Munich. The subject of these initial discussions is none other than the decorated French winger, Kingsley Coman, with a potential €40 million (£34m) deal on the table. This bold move signals a clear statement of intent from Fenerbahce, as they aim to leverage Mourinho’s star power to attract world-class talent and reclaim domestic supremacy.
Mourinho, unveiled to a rapturous reception in Istanbul, has wasted no time in identifying key areas for reinforcement. A dynamic, experienced, and title-winning winger is reportedly at the top of his list, and Coman fits that profile perfectly. The 28-year-old boasts an incredible record of winning the league title in every single season of his senior professional career across spells at Paris Saint-Germain, Juventus, and Bayern Munich—a streak that only ended this past season. This winning mentality is precisely what the “Special One” looks to instil in his squads.
Mourinho’s Grand Vision and the **Fenerbahce Kingsley Coman** Pursuit
Jose Mourinho’s arrival at Fenerbahce isn’t just a coaching appointment; it’s a paradigm shift for the club and Turkish football. His strategy has always involved blending tactical discipline with the individual brilliance of elite attackers. At every major club he has managed, from Chelsea’s Arjen Robben and Damien Duff to Inter’s Samuel Eto’o and Real Madrid’s Cristiano Ronaldo, Mourinho has relied on fast, direct wingers who can decide matches on their own.
In Kingsley Coman, Mourinho sees the ideal modern winger to execute his game plan. Coman’s blistering pace, exceptional dribbling ability, and experience in the biggest games make him a nightmare for defenders. He would provide a different dimension to Fenerbahce’s current attack, which features the creative guile of Dušan Tadić and the finishing of Edin Džeko. Coman’s ability to stretch play and deliver quality crosses would perfectly complement Džeko’s aerial presence, potentially forming one of the most formidable attacking partnerships in the league. The pursuit of a player of Coman’s calibre is a clear indicator that Mourinho is not just aiming to win the Süper Lig but also to make a significant impact in European competitions.
Why Would Bayern Munich Sell?
On the surface, selling a player who has been integral to a decade of success might seem strange. However, Bayern Munich are undergoing their own transition. After a disappointing season where they finished third in the Bundesliga, the club is set for a squad overhaul under new manager Vincent Kompany.
Several factors make a Coman departure plausible:
- Injury Record: While immensely talented, Coman has unfortunately been hampered by frequent injuries throughout his career. His fitness issues have often prevented him from completing a full season, a risk Bayern may be looking to move on from.
- High Wages: As a senior, long-serving player, Coman commands a significant salary. Selling him would free up substantial funds on the wage bill for new arrivals.
- Squad Refresh: Bayern are actively pursuing new attacking talent, with Crystal Palace’s Michael Olise heavily linked. The arrival of a new star winger would make Coman’s position in the squad less secure and make a sale more logical for all parties.
